Increased Opportunities for D.C. Residents in U.S. Military Academies

This act increases the number of appointments for individuals from the District of Columbia to prestigious U.S. military service academies. This change provides more young people from D.C. with the opportunity for a military career and a free education, potentially impacting their future and development opportunities.
Key points
The number of appointments for District of Columbia candidates to the U.S. Military Academy (West Point) will increase from 5 to 15.
The number of appointments for District of Columbia candidates to the U.S. Naval Academy will increase from 5 to 15.
The number of appointments for District of Columbia candidates to the U.S. Air Force Academy will increase from 5 to 15.

Additional Information
Print number: 118_HR_6354
Sponsor: Del. Norton, Eleanor Holmes [D-DC-At Large]
Process start date: 2023-11-09
